Output 61724029d96fbaabd81efd4a48603335178b2a206773a0df12d38c7437795093:3

value
36000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d9ed4f5b019e6d62beecd53ff523fc71ac785f66 OP_EQUALVERIFY OP_CHECKSIG
address
1LsHvDQNCVurfkNgiyCKjrqD81YQ72hq6b
transaction
61724029d96fbaabd81efd4a48603335178b2a206773a0df12d38c7437795093
spent
true